Synopsis:
"The Oil Factor: Behind the War on Terror" is a 93-minute, feature-length documentary shot in 2003/4 and released in 2004. It is narrated by Edward Asner. After assessing today's dwindling oil reserves and skyrocketing consumption (based on 2002 OECD energy resource statistics), "The Oil Factor" questions the motives for the U.S. wars in Iraq and Afghanistan. While the international security situation is deteriorating after ten years of the so-called U.S. "war on terror," oil is presented as a major factor in the U.S. decision to deploy massive numbers of troops in the Middle East and Central Asia, where oil and natural gas are plentiful. The documentary features original footage shot in Iraq, Pakistan, and Afghanistan as well as exclusive interviews with Noam Chomsky, Zbigniew Brzezinski, the Pentagon's Lt. Colonel Karen Kwiatkowski, "Taliban" author Ahmed Rashid and many other personalities.
